Historical Background of Exhaust Technology

In the early 20th century, exhaust systems were primarily designed to direct harmful gases away from the engine and vehicle occupants. These systems were simple, often consisting of basic pipes and mufflers. As engines became more powerful, the need for better exhaust management grew, leading to the development of more sophisticated designs.

Modern Innovations in Exhaust Technology

Modern brands such as Akrapovic, Borla, and Flowmaster have pushed the boundaries of exhaust technology. They focus on enhancing performance, reducing weight, and minimizing environmental impact. Advanced materials like titanium and carbon fiber are now common in high-end exhaust systems.

Features of Modern Exhaust Systems

  • Use of lightweight, durable materials
  • Active noise control technology
  • Optimized exhaust flow for increased horsepower
  • Enhanced emission reduction techniques

Additionally, modern systems often incorporate sensors and electronic controls to adapt to driving conditions, improving fuel efficiency and reducing emissions further. These advancements reflect a shift towards more sustainable and high-performance vehicles.
